The Minnesota Twins apparently had a productive players-only meeting and a good off-day because they looked like a brand new team Friday. They beat the Orioles 8-1, as Joey Gallo, Max Kepler and Byron Buxton all homered while Pablo López delivered six innings of one-run ball. Was it the meeting? Was it Kyle Farmer's mysterious incentives? Will they be able to keep this up? We'll see, but one thing's for sure: Tonight was fun.
